Rare earth market update on June 10, 2025
The domestic rare earth market is exhibiting a steady yet slightly upward trend, with many suppliers slightly raising their quotes.
Terbium oxide and dysprosium oxide prices have increased by approximately 20 yuan/kg and 20,000 yuan/ton, respectively. Amid the recent rise in raw material prices, prices for rare earth permanent magnet materials and their scrap have also edged up, with 55N neodymium-iron-boron (NdFeB) blank blocks and NdFeB scrap (terbium) rising by about 2 yuan/kg and 50 yuan/kg, respectively. According to CTIA GROUP LTD, overseas rare earth supply remains relatively tight, with higher prices abroad.
According to Global Times, Foreign Ministry spokesperson Lin Jian hosted the regular press conference on June 9. During the session, a foreign media journalist asked whether China, having expressed willingness last Saturday to expedite the approval process for rare earth magnet exports to Europe via a "green channel," plans to extend this channel to other countries or regions or open additional channels. They also inquired if a similar channel would be opened to the United States. Lin Jian responded that the Ministry of Commerce has already addressed China’s rare earth export control measures, and for specifics on the mentioned situation, inquiries should be directed to the relevant Chinese authorities.
